SECTION 01813

PREFUNCTIONAL CHECKLISTS

PART 1 GENERAL

1.1 DESCRIPTION

A. This section contains sample Prefunctional Checklists. Most checklists contain items for
several contractors. Contractor is to assign responsibility for each line item using the
responsibility column.

B. Those executing the checklists shall perform only items that apply to the specific
application at hand. These checklists do not take the place of the manufacturers
recommended checkout and start-up procedures or report. Coordinate with Section 01810
Fundamental Commissioning Requirements to utilize these checklists.

C. Items that do not apply should be noted along with the reasons on the form. Contractor
shall ensure that checklist items by their subcontractors are completed and checked off.
Contr. column or abbreviations in brackets to the right of an item refer to the contractor
responsible to verify completion of this item.

VFD
VFD powered up and wired to controlled equipment
VFD interlocked to control system
Pressure or other controlling sensor properly located and per
drawings and calibrated
Controller location not subject to excessive temperatures
Controller location not subject to excessive moisture or dirt
Controller size matches motor size
Internal settings designating the application are correct
Input of motor FLA represents 105% to 115% of motor FLA
rating
Appropriate Volts vs Hz curve is being used; energy saver
on?
Accel and decel times are around 10-50 seconds, except for
special applications. Actual decel = Actual accel =
Upper frequency limit set at 100%, unless explained
otherwise
Unit is programmed with written programming record
available
VFD kW demand at panel matches BAS readout

A significant part of the BAS functional testing requirements is the successful completion of the
functional tests of equipment the BAS controls or interlocks with. Uncompleted equipment functional
tests or outstanding deficiencies in those tests lend the required BAS functional testing incomplete.
Integral or stand-alone controls are functionally tested with the equipment they are attached to,
including any interlocks with other equipment or systems and thus are not covered under the BAS
testing requirements, except for any integrated functions or interlocks listed below. In addition to the
controlled equipment testing, the following tests are required for the BAS, where features have been
specified. The following testing requirements are in addition to and do not replace any testing
requirements elsewhere in the specifications.

3. Installation: Checks - Device and Point Checkout Contr. = [ ]

The following procedures are required to be performed and documented for each and every point in the
control system. The following procedures are minimum requirements. The control contractor is
encouraged to identify better and more comprehensive checkout procedures in their submitted plan.
These procedures are not a substitute for the manufacturers recommended start-up and checkout
procedures, but are to be combined with them, as applicable. The documentation may be provided on
the vendors stock form, as long as all the information in the sample table below can be clearly
documented on the form.

Similar checkout and calibration requirements are found on the equipment prefunctional checklists.
Redundant documentation is not required. Cross reference, by name and form number, to other forms
that contain documentation left blank on the current form.

Procedures:

a. [Wire] Verify that the wiring is correct to each point.

b. [Actu] If the device is or has an actuator, verify full free movement through its full range.

c. [Addr] Verify that the software address is correct.

d. [Load] For devices with a controller, verify that current software program with proper setpoints has
been downloaded.

e. [DevCal] Device stroke/range calibration. This applies to all controlled valves, dampers, fans,
pumps, actuators, etc. Simulate maximum and minimum transmitter signal values and verify
minimum and maximum controller output values and positively verify each and every control
device minimum and maximum stroke and capacity range.

f. [SensLoc] Verify that all sensor locations are appropriate and away from causes of erratic
operation.

g. [SensCal] Sensor calibration. Calibrate or verify calibration of all sensors and thermostats,
including temperature, pressure, flow, current, kW, rpm, Hertz, etc. Verify that the sensor readings
in the control system are within the sensor accuracies specified in this section, using hand-held or
other external measuring instruments.

h. [OperCk] For controlled devices (dampers, valves, actuators, VAV boxes, etc.), after mechanical
equipment control becomes operational, perform an operational test of each control loop. Follow
procedure 6.2 below. Operational checks are preparatory to the later functional testing.

i. Other Abbreviations: [BAS] Building automation system or gage-read value; [Instru] Instrument
(calibrated) read value; [Ofset] Offset programmed into the point to correct the calibration.
